The policy is amended for UNDSS Cash Arrangement by further clarifying the roles and responsibility for PPCF funded from UNDSS Core budget and CO Local Cost Shared Security Budget (LCSSB). |
An explanatory note was added to clause 1 of the Project Petty Cash Fund (PPCF) policy for the “Support to NIM” implementation. |
The Project Petty Cash Fund (PPCF) policy has been simplified as follows: Elimination of HQ Treasury approval for multiple PPCF, as long as the total amount of all PPCFs for CO remains within the prescribed limit of $2500. Clarification on approval process on PPCF issued for UNDSS funded from the core budget and shared budget. |
As part of the delivery acceleration measures, a proposal to modify cash management arrangements has been approved and is effective as of 1 September. Project Petty Cash Fund (PPCF) – Account 16106: 1. limit increased from $1 to $2.5K 2. Expense limit increased from $100 to $250 per payment 3. RR only, can appoint SC as custodian Treasurer may suspend cash arrangements if 3 consecutive red dashboard or related audit observation related. |
